Alain is a mage of Starkhaven.

Background

Not much is known about Alain's past. He went to the Circle at the age of six. He used to be a mage at the Circle of Starkhaven before it was burned down.

Involvement


This section contains spoilers for:
Dragon Age II.


Act 1

Alain

Alain, during Act of Mercy

Alain is involved in the quest Act of Mercy. Ser Thrask sends Hawke a letter asking Hawke to come to a remote cave along the Wounded Coast. When Hawke arrives, Thrask explains that a group of apostates who escaped from Starkhaven are hiding inside. Hawke must get the mages to surrender or else Ser Karras will arrive and slaughter them. After entering the cave and eliminating the early threats, Hawke finds Alain, who claims that he never wished to join the group of mages, and is terrified by the use of blood magic. Alain runs to the entrance and surrenders himself to the templars. Alain is taken to the Gallows by Thrask or Karras a the end of the quest.

If Hawke subsequently talks to Alain in the Gallows courtyard, Alain remarks that Starkhaven's Circle was never as strict or abusive as Kirkwall's. Alain says Kirkwall templars beat the mages but are never reported. Alain is forbidden to send mail out, and he found a letter to his parents burned in the furnace. Finally, if Karras was spared, Alain states that Karras threatened to make him Tranquil if Alain told anyone he has been in Alain's chambers.

Act 3

Alain is involved in the quest Best Served Cold. Alain reluctantly joins a plot to overthrow Knight-Commander Meredith Stannard, led by Ser Thrask and Grace. Alain takes a stand against Grace when she says that Hawke must die, but remains silent after Grace strikes him and uses blood magic to kill Thrask and attack Hawke. After Grace is killed, Alain begrudgingly uses blood magic to free the hostage which the rebels have captured. Alain is taken by Knight-Captain Cullen, and is either executed or spared based on the Hawke's advice. If Alain is spared and Hawke later sides with the Circle of Magi, Alain is present along with Hawke's party in the Gallows prior to the final battle.
